Pattern Talk

명사 + is good for your health.      
~이 너의 건강에 좋아.

   

Exercise is good for your health.
운동이 너의 건강에 좋아.

Laughter
 is good for your health.
웃음이 너의 건강에 좋아.

Friendship
 is good for your health.
우정이 너의 건강에 좋아.

Meditation
 is good for your health.
명상이 너의 건강에 좋아.

Imagination
 
is good for your health.
상상이 너의 건강에 좋아.

   

Role Play

A:  Comedy television cracks me up.
A:  개그 프로그램 보면 웃음보가 터져.
laughter.jpg

B:  That's great! Laughter is good for your health.

B:  그거 훌륭하네! 웃음이 네 건강에 좋잖아.

A:  Some of it is silly, but it actually lifts my spirit.
A:  어떤 거는 유치하지만, 사실 기분은 좋아져.

   

* 대화 속 영어 표현 정리

* Comedy television cracks me up. : 개그 프로그램 보면 빵빵 터져.

* That's great! : 그거 훌륭하네!

* Laughter is good for your health. : 웃음이 건강에 좋잖아.

* Some of is silly. : 어떤 거는 유치해.

* It actually lifts my spirits. : 사실 기분이 좋아져.
